Skip to main content
muine
Known Participant
February 18, 2018
Answered

photoshopのバッチ処理のような事を作業画面内でレイヤーに対して行うことは可能ですか?

  • February 18, 2018
  • 2 replies
  • 3335 views

いつもお世話になっております。

バッチ処理は、録画したアクションをフォルダ内にあるファイルに対して行える処理ですよね。

これを、フォルダ内にあるファイルに対してではなく、作業中の画面の複数レイヤーに対して行うような事は可能ではないのでしょうか?

例えば、photoshopでGIFを作る際に、”動画をレイヤーで読み込む”方法で読み込むとします。それによって、数十個のレイヤーができるとします。

この数十個のレイヤーの背景を全部切り抜いて、透明背景にしたいとします。その切り抜きたい背景は、その全てのレイヤーを通してずっと同じ形だとすると、選択範囲で選択して、そこを消去していく方法で始めたのですが、数十個一コマ一コマ消去していくより、他により良い方法があるような気がしてならないのです。

作業画面内でレイヤーを全選択して選択範囲を消去しようとしてみたのですが、それも無理でしたし。。。

AfterEffectsやPremierでは、透明背景(アルファ)の切り抜きはできないですよね?困ってしまいました。

Photoshop内でバッチ処理のような事を作業画面内でレイヤーに対して行う方法や、それに近いものがあれば教えていただけると嬉しいです。

検索したのですが、どうしてもわからなかったので教えて下さい。宜しくお願いします。

This topic has been closed for replies.
Correct answer Yamonov

一括じゃないですが、アクションにすることはできます。

どんな背景か分からないのですが……単色である前提で。

・アクション記録開始

・色域選択で対象カラーを選択

・Delかレイヤーマスク追加

・操作中のレイヤーを非表示

・Alt+[ (Option+[)で下のレイヤーに移動

このアクションを最上部のレイヤーから始めれば、アクションに設定したショートカットキー連打するだけでイケます。

2 replies

Yamonov
YamonovCorrect answer
Legend
February 21, 2018

一括じゃないですが、アクションにすることはできます。

どんな背景か分からないのですが……単色である前提で。

・アクション記録開始

・色域選択で対象カラーを選択

・Delかレイヤーマスク追加

・操作中のレイヤーを非表示

・Alt+[ (Option+[)で下のレイヤーに移動

このアクションを最上部のレイヤーから始めれば、アクションに設定したショートカットキー連打するだけでイケます。

--Yamonov
muine
muineAuthor
Known Participant
February 27, 2018

お二人共ご教示いただきありがとうございました。

とても勉強になりました。

Community Expert
February 21, 2018

AfterEffectsやPremierでは、透明背景(アルファ)の切り抜きはできないですよね?

どちらのアプリでも、切り抜きはできます。

透明になっているか確認する方法は、プレビュー画面の下部に切り替えるボタンがあります。

After Effectsは「透明グリッド」、Premiereはスパナのアイコンをクリックして「アルファ」を選択。

After Effectsの場合、下記は切り抜く方法ですが、状況に応じで他のエフェクトでも切り抜くことができます。

(特定の色を指定する場合など)

・マスク

以下は、背景レイヤーの上にマスクになるシェイプなどを配置してから適用。

・合成モード ステンシルアルファ シルエットアルファ

       ステンシルルミナンスキー  シルエットルミナンスキー(グラデーションを使う)

・トラックマット

・エフェクト マット設定 他

下記は、調整レイヤーの下にある全てのレイヤーを切り抜きます。

・調整レイヤー エフェクト/トランスフォーム/不透明度